The Journal of Literary Studies (JLS) publishes and globally disseminates original and cutting-edge research informed by Literary and Cultural Theory. The Journal is an independent yearly publication owned and published by the Literature Association of South Africa in partnership with Unisa Press. It is housed and produced in the division Theory of Literature at the University of South Africa and is accredited and subsidised by the South African Department of Higher Education and Training.
The aim of the journal is to publish articles and full-length review essays on literature and comparative literature informed by General Literary Theory, Genre Studies and Critical Theory.
The content of the journal consists of research articles and review essays of 6,000 to 7,000 words. Short book reviews of 800-1,000 words are also published. The target audience of the journal is scholars in the field of Literary and Cultural Studies. The main language medium is English but essays written in Afrikaans are also published.
